Great source of inspiration

This is probably my favorite quilt book, and I own quite a few quilt books. As mentioned elsewhere, this is a book more about the creative process than about how to make a quilt per se. This book gave me the courage and inspiration to make my first art quilt. While I had experimented previously with color and scale, thanks to Andrea's examples, I created a quilt that grew "organically" out of the center, so it felt like my own. Even though the pieces were laid out in traditional squares, the way those squares related to each other and to the whole was very different from anything I had done before. I'm about to start a new quilt, and already I've pulled this book off the shelf to get me started. If you just want a book of patterns to copy, there are probably better books out there. If you want a book that will get your creative juices flowing and challenge you a bit, this book is ideal. I wish Andrea would publish a sequel!

This is the one quilting book that I keep returning to!

I've had this book for almost 10 years and it's the one that I keep going back to for reference and inspiration. It takes you from a traditional basic block to a contemporary quilt design. The photos are great and the text doesn't lose you after page 10. He fabric choices are timeless and organized in a logical sequence. You don't have to like all the quilts, you can relate to any quilt throughout her transition from traditional to contemporary.
